How do you reset the service light on a Mitsubishi Outlander?

  1. Turn your vehicle off.
  2. Press your info button a few times until the wrench icon appears on the Dashboard. …
  3. Press and hold the info button until the wrench icon on the dashboard blinks.
  4. Press the info button one more time, then release as fast as possible.

What does service engine soon mean on a Mitsubishi Outlander?

Mitsubishi’s service engine soon, also known as a check engine light, can come on when the On-Board Diagnostic (OBD) system detects a problem with the engine, emission system, and/or transmission. … ‘Check engine light’ and the ‘service engine soon’ messages should not be confused with Routine Maintenance.

Can service engine soon mean oil change?

Depending on the type of car you drive, the service engine soon light could simply indicate what the name says: you are a week or so past the car’s next scheduled oil change. That might not be too urgent. However, it could also mean the car’s oil level has dropped critically low, so have it checked as soon as possible.

How far do you have to drive to reset the check engine light?

To make sure the check engine light does not reappear, it’s recommended that you drive your car 30 to 100 miles. This enables the vehicle’s “Drive Cycle” to reset, as the various sensors need time to recalibrate.

How do you reset the ECU on a Mitsubishi Outlander?

Open your bonnet, open the fuse box, pull out 7.5A number 2 fuse, this is battery backup for your main ECU, remove for 2 seconds, and replace. Your fuel trims and learned values on your ecu will now be reset.

How do you reset the maintenance light on a 2015 Mitsubishi Outlander?

Switch the ignition switch to OFF position. Lightly press the INFO or TRIP/RESET button on left side of instrument cluster to cycle to the “Service Reminder” display screen. Press and hold the INFO or TRIP/RESET button for about 2 seconds or until the “Tool Icon” displays and flashes.
